kurwa
Ganz böses Wort ...
Eigentlich ähnlich angewandt wie bei uns schei*e! Also irgendwie ganz normal
Ich weiss, aber man muss aufpassen. ich habe das mal vor so 20 Jahren in Teamspeak losgelassen. So aus Jux und habe eine Schimpftirade geerntet ![]()
kurwa
Ganz böses Wort ...
Eigentlich ähnlich angewandt wie bei uns schei*e! Also irgendwie ganz normal
Ich weiss, aber man muss aufpassen. ich habe das mal vor so 20 Jahren in Teamspeak losgelassen. So aus Jux und habe eine Schimpftirade geerntet ![]()
kurwa
Ganz böses Wort ... ![]()
เขาพูดว่าà¸à¸°à¹„ร?
Cool das kann Google nicht übersetzen.
Ist das Klingonisch ?
Trr Pah !
Sieht nach Thailändisch aus .... und Google hat das Übersetzt mit "Was hat er gesagt?"
Also im C128 habe ich das so aus dem Kopf meine ich mit PRINT INT($2CFF) oder PRINT INT("$2CFF") gemacht. Sollte also beim Mega auch so sein, oder?
Das erste geht, das zweite nicht. Ich braeuchte aber das zweite, weil ich die Daten als String vorliegen habe.
Probiere doch mal ob print dec("2cff") geht
EDIT: Unter S-Basic von Snoopy ging es ... weiss nicht ob es im normalen Mega65 Basic auch enthalten ist
Gilt dann nur für Mega65 Besitzer .. bin ich bis jetzt noch nicht .... danke trotzdem.
Gibt es eigentlich öffentliche Sourcecodes vom ROM des Mega65?
Nein öffentlich nicht, aber den Zugriff für den geschlossenen Sourcecode kannst Du ihm MEGA65 Discord erfragen
Bin nicht so Discord affin, bin aber schon im MEGA65 drin. Gibt es da ein spezielles Board wo ich die Anfrage stellen muss?
Gibt es eigentlich öffentliche Sourcecodes vom ROM des Mega65?
In deinem Fall sieht es so als als ob der INT nicht prüft ob der Wert schon ganzzahlig ist
Und was hast du jetzt geändert? Hast du den INT geändert?
Wenn ich wüsste ob ich bei einem Preisvorschlag den der Verkäufer annimmt, auch nochmals zustimmen müsste, dann würde ich hunderter Schritten neue Vorschläge machen, aber nicht das ich nachher dann für 1200€ den Zuschlag erhalte und dann verbindlich geboten habe
Bei einem Preisvorschlag reicht es aus, wenn die Gegenseite annimmt. Der Kaufvertrag kommt dann bereits zustande. D.h. eine weitere Zustimmung vom Initiiator wird nicht eingeholt.
Für 200€ wäre ich sofort dabei gewesen. Aber mehr riskieren muss man da nicht.
Ich habe Ihm 200 EUR geboten
Hat er auch geschrieben warum er das ablehnt ?
Ne, das ist eine automatische Ablehnung. Soweit ich weiss kannst du einen Mindestpreis für Vorschläge hinterlegen und die 200,- lagen da halt drunter.
Wenn ich wüsste ob ich bei einem Preisvorschlag den der Verkäufer annimmt, auch nochmals zustimmen müsste, dann würde ich hunderter Schritten neue Vorschläge machen, aber nicht das ich nachher dann für 1200€ den Zuschlag erhalte und dann verbindlich geboten habe ![]()
Display MoreEin MEGA65 aus Italien bei ebay zum Schnäppchenpreis!
Please login to see this attachment.
Ah dachte schon für € 200.
Wow MEGA65 auch Megapreis. Arg.
Er bietet auch "Preisvorschlag senden" an, vielleicht gibt es sich ja mit 200 Euro schon zufrieden?
Ja genau, super Idee.
Müsste man fast probiere, weil Fragen kostet ja nix.
Ich habe Ihm 200 EUR geboten
Antwort:
Please login to see this attachment.
68000 CPU Programm: 1.966.124 Zyklen
65ce02 CPU Programm: 1.311.810 Zyklen
Nun dann mach das mal mit 16 Bit Zahlen und mit 32 Bit Zahlen.
Dann wird für die 65CE02 schon happig.
Die beiden ChatGPT Programme machen leider nicht mal dasselbe. Der 68000 durfte mit 32-Bit rechnen und der 65ce02 hat nur zwei 8 Bit Zahlen zu einem 16 Bit Ergebnis addiert.
Ich habe mir mal die Mühe gemacht und zwei kleine Routinen geschrieben welche zwei 16-bit Werte 65536 mal zu einem dritten Register addieren welches am Anfang auf null gesetzt wird.
Wenn ich mich nicht verrechnet habe, braucht der 65ce02 jetzt fast 3x soviel Taktzyklen wie der 68000er (65ce02 = 3.213.602 zu 68000 = 1.179.692).
Somit gewinnt der 68000er das Zyklenrennen, da der 65ce02 aber mit 40MHz läuft brauch dieser nur 0.0803s für die Aufgabe, während der 68000er 0.1664s braucht. Somit ist der 65ce02 doppelt so schnell bei dieser Aufgabe.
Ich habe das auch mal auf 32-Bit erweitert, da ist es ähnlich, der 65ce02 braucht nur 0.1459s im Vergleich um 68000 mit 0.2403
In diesem Fall geht das Rennen an den 65ce02.
Wenn es komplexer wird könnte das ganz anders aussehen.
move.w #65535,d0 - 8
move.w #100,d1 - 8
move.w #200,d2 - 8
clr.w d3 - 4
loop:
add.w d1,d3 - 4
add.w d2,d3 - 4
dbra d0 , loop - 10 / 14
rts - 16
(4+4+10)*65536+16+4+8+8+8 = 1.179.692 / 7.090.000 = 0.1664s
lda #100 - 2
ldx #0 - 2
sta $02 - 3
stx $03 - 3
lda #200 - 2
ldx #0 - 2
sta $04 - 3
stx $05 - 3
lda #0 - 2
sta $06 - 3
sta $07 - 3
ldx #0 - 2
--
ldy #0 - 2
-
lda $06 - 3
clc - 2
adc $02 - 4
sta $06 - 3
lda $07 - 3
adc $03 - 4
sta $07 - 3
lda $06 - 3
clc - 2
adc $04 - 4
sta $06 - 3
lda $07 - 3
adc $05 - 4
sta $07 - 3
dey - 2
bne - - 3/2
dex - 2
bne -- - 3/2
rts - 6
(3+2+4+3+3+4+3+3+2+4+3+3+4+3+2+3)*65536-1+(2+2+5)*256-1+6+2+2+3+3+2+2+3+3+2+3+3+2 = 3.213.602 / 40.000.000 = 0.0803s
Display More
Ok, ich hatte irgendwie gedacht das dauert länger, aber so ist das doch genial. Praktisch einschalten, auswählen und loslegen.
Hätte ich Platz Zuhause hätte mir auch schon lange altes/neues Gerät angeschafft, aber so bleibt es einfach beim Emulator für mich.
Naja mir ist klar dass das nicht jeder so eng sieht wie ich, habe ich ja auch geschrieben. Aber fuer mich ist es halt schon ein Unterschied, ob ich einen voll C64-kompatiblen Rechner habe, der mehr kann, oder ob ich in einen voellig anderen Core hineinboote, der voellig anders funktioniert und nichts mit dem eigentlichen System zu tun hat. Fuer jemand anderen mag das unerheblich sein, aber fuer mich geht da der Reiz der "C64-Parallelwelt" halt verloren.
Ich bewerte sowas nicht so streng. Wenn du im Mega65 voll C64 kompatibel sein willst, wie sollte das funktionieren. Die Hardware des Mega65 ist doch ansprechbar. Das Problem gab es doch schon beim C128. $d030 lässt grüssen.
Ich will mich hier auch nicht gross einmischen, für mich klingt der Mega65 mit den Spezifikationen super, aber auch super Teuer ![]()
Und von wegen fehlendem USB oder Was auch immer am Laufwerk auszusetzen wäre ... man ist doch nicht gezwungen etwas zu kaufen. Man kann und soll kritisieren aber irgendwann ist muss auch das fertig sein.
Mich würde das schon reizen den Mega65 mal assemblertechnisch auszuprobieren, aber derzeit habe ich noch selber ein grösseres C64 Projekt am umsetzen.
Gibt es eigentlich zum Mega65 und der Hardware gute Literatur / PDFs zu den Spezifikationen?
Ok, ich hatte irgendwie gedacht das dauert länger, aber so ist das doch genial. Praktisch einschalten, auswählen und loslegen.
Hätte ich Platz Zuhause hätte mir auch schon lange altes/neues Gerät angeschafft, aber so bleibt es einfach beim Emulator für mich.
Ich lese hier nur aus Neugier mit aber mich würde schon interessieren welchen zeitlichen Aufwand es braucht vom Mega65 auf den C64 Core zu wechseln, kann mir das mal jemand im Detail erläutern.